Mice lacking spinal α2GABA A receptors: Altered GABAergic neurotransmission, diminished GABAergic antihyperalgesia, and potential compensatory mechanisms preventing a hyperalgesic phenotype.

•α2 GABAARs are the predominant GABAAR isoform in the dorsal horn.•Here, we investigated mice lacking these receptors from the spinal cord.•We found reduced GABAergic inhibition and a lack of GABAAR-mediated analgesia.•Unexpectedly, acute nociception was not altered in these mice.•No compensatory up-regulation of glycinergic inhibition was detected.
